Modeling of the plasma EUV source
Creators
- 1. Japan Atomic Energy Agency, Quantum Beam Science Directorate, Kizu, Kyoto (Japan)
Description
The simulation code for the atomic process of the EUV sources is discussed with respect to the information processing methods. Advantages of modeling using data structures such as structure variables and associative arrays for developing a large scale collisional radiative model are discussed. (author)
